这个故障怎么解决??MySQL版本是5.5

这个故障怎么解决??MySQL版本是5.5

http://img1.sycdn.imooc.com//climg/60854e41095504e119201032.jpg

<?xml version="1.0" encoding="UTF-8"?>
<project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"
x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 https://maven.apache.org/xsd/maven-4.0.0.xsd">
<modelVersion>4.0.0</modelVersion>
<parent>
<groupId>org.springframework.boot</groupId>
<artifactId>spring-boot-starter-parent</artifactId>
<version>2.2.1.RELEASE</version>
<relativePath/> <!-- lookup parent from repository -->
</parent>
<groupId>com.imooc</groupId>
<artifactId>mall</artifactId>
<version>0.0.1-SNAPSHOT</version>
<name>mall</name>
<description>Demo project for Spring Boot</description>
<properties>
<java.version>1.8</java.version>
</properties>
<dependencies>
<dependency>
<groupId>org.springframework.boot</groupId>
<artifactId>spring-boot-starter-web</artifactId>
</dependency>

<dependency>
<groupId>org.springframework.boot</groupId>
<artifactId>spring-boot-starter-test</artifactId>
<scope>test</scope>
</dependency>
<dependency>
<groupId>org.mybatis.spring.boot</groupId>
<artifactId>mybatis-spring-boot-starter</artifactId>
<version>1.3.2</version>
</dependency>
<!--用来连接MySQL-->
<dependency>
<groupId>mysql</groupId>
<artifactId>mysql-connector-java</artifactId>
<version>5.1.44</version>
</dependency>

</dependencies>

<build>
<plugins>
<plugin>
<groupId>org.springframework.boot</groupId>
<artifactId>spring-boot-maven-plugin</artifactId>
</plugin>
<plugin>
<groupId>org.mybatis.generator</groupId>
<artifactId>mybatis-generator-maven-plugin</artifactId>
<version>1.3.7</version>
<configuration>
<verbose>true</verbose>
<overwrite>true</overwrite>
</configuration>
</plugin>

</plugins>
</build>

</project>


正在回答 回答被采纳积分+1

登陆购买课程后可参与讨论,去登陆

2回答
电磁护盾 提问者 2021-04-25 20:15:00

http://img1.sycdn.imooc.com//climg/60855c7a09ea9b2e09810333.jpg

http://img1.sycdn.imooc.com//climg/60855caa092ceb7c07460138.jpg

看mysql-connector-java-8.0.18.jar中也没有cj这一层,为什么源码中要写com.mysql.cj.jdbc.Driver?

电磁护盾 提问者 2021-04-25 20:11:05

http://img1.sycdn.imooc.com//climg/60855b5b09da39ee11140779.jpg

http://img1.sycdn.imooc.com//climg/60855c0e099796a619201032.jpg

经过尝试,把com.mysql.cj.jdbc.Driver改成com.mysql.jdbc.Driver,问题就解决了。



  • 提问者 电磁护盾 #1

    看mysql-connector-java-5.1.44.jar中没有jc这一层目录,就尝试去掉.jc ,问题就解决了。

    2021-04-25 20:13:56
  • 提问者 电磁护盾 #2

    不是jc,是cj

    2021-04-25 20:14:48
  • 好帮手慕小脸 回复 提问者 电磁护盾 #3

    同学你好,解决问题就好,非常棒~

    祝学习愉快~

    2021-04-26 09:47:39
问题已解决,确定采纳
还有疑问,暂不采纳

恭喜解决一个难题,获得1积分~

来为老师/同学的回答评分吧

0 星
请稍等 ...
意见反馈 帮助中心 APP下载
官方微信

在线咨询

领取优惠

免费试听

领取大纲

扫描二维码,添加
你的专属老师